S7 E4: How to look after your mental health using exercise with Dr Brendon Stubbs

This week Dr Hazel is joined by Dr Brendon Stubbs from season 1 episode 2 of the podcast. Brendon is a Physiotherapist and a leading researcher in physical activity, exercise and mental health and the relationship between the mind and the body. He has published over 650 International academic papers, and his research has had substantial impact, for instance informing several World Health Organisation guidelines.
